The KIVIK series is one of IKEA’s most beloved modular furniture collections. It offers a range of seating options, including sofas, armchairs, and chaises that can be configured to meet your unique needs. This modular approach allows for creative freedom in your living room design, allowing you to create a cozy nook or an expansive seating area depending on the size of your space.
Before diving into the assembly process, it’s crucial to understand how the chaise fits with your sofa. The KIVIK chaise can be attached to either side of the sofa, transforming it from a standard couch into a spacious lounge. This configuration is perfect for those who love to stretch out and relax.
